Job Description
Position Overview
We are seeking an experienced Line Cook / Prep Cook to join our fast-paced kitchen team. This is a hands-on role responsible for both meticulous preparation and high-volume execution during service. The ideal candidate has a passion for Italian cuisine, strong technical skills, and the ability to thrive under pressure while maintaining the highest standards of food quality, safety, and presentation.
This is a full-time or part-time position (depending on candidate availability) that includes daytime prep shifts and evening line shifts. Weekend and holiday availability is required.
Key Responsibilities
Prep Duties (Morning/Afternoon Shifts):
- Prepare and portion fresh ingredients daily, including house-made pasta, dough for pizzas and focaccia, sauces (marinara, Alfredo, Bolognese, pesto), stocks, vegetables, proteins, and mise en place.
- Follow standardized recipes with precision to ensure flavor consistency and portion control.
- Maintain proper labeling, dating, and rotation of all prepared items (FIFO).
- Operate and maintain kitchen equipment safely (pizza ovens, pasta machines, slicers, mixers, etc.).
- Assist with inventory checks and ordering of necessary prep items.
Line Cook Duties (Service Shifts):
- Work multiple stations efficiently, including pizza, grill, sauté, pasta, and expo.
- Execute dishes to order with speed and accuracy during peak hours while maintaining quality and presentation standards.
- Handle wood-fired pizza production: stretching dough, topping, and monitoring oven temperatures for perfect char and cook.
- Plate and garnish dishes according to established specifications.
- Collaborate closely with the Chef, Sous Chef, and front-of-house team to ensure seamless service.
- Monitor and maintain food safety standards (HACCP principles, temperature logs, sanitation).
Additional Expectations:
- Uphold a clean, organized, and sanitary workstation at all times (“clean as you go”).
- Contribute to menu development and special projects (seasonal items, chef’s features).
- Train and mentor newer kitchen staff when needed.
- Adapt to last-minute changes, special requests, or large-party catering orders.
Qualifications & Requirements
- Minimum 2 years of professional line cook or prep cook experience in a full-service restaurant, preferably Italian, pizza, or high-volume scratch kitchens.
- Demonstrated knowledge of Italian cuisine, including pasta making, sauce preparation, pizza dough handling, and classic cooking techniques (sauté, grill, braise, roast).
- Strong knife skills and understanding of food costing and portion control.
- Current ServSafe Food Handler certification (or willingness to obtain within 30 days).
- Ability to work in a physically demanding environment: standing for long periods, lifting up to 50 lbs, working in hot conditions near ovens.
- Reliable transportation and flexible availability (evenings, weekends, holidays).
- Legal right to work in the United States.
